How they compare
Qatar currently reports 1,500 number against 1,292 number in Albania, a difference of 208 number.
That makes Qatar's figure about 1.2 times Albania's.
The two have swapped places 3 times across 12 shared years of data; in 1996 it was Albania ahead.
Albania ranks 126th and Qatar ranks 123rd of 184 countries.
Albania has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
